Upon detection of an active termite problem, which frequently happens after considerable, undetected damage has actually been done, the method to termite control in Belconnen rapidly changes to focused elimination. It is important for homeowners to avoid interrupting the termites or using common home pesticides, as this can drive them to transfer and magnify their foraging efforts, making complex the problem and making it more challenging for experts to determine and get rid of the colony. Rather, contemporary removal strategies use non-repellent termiticides, such as fipronil-based products, which are undetectable to termites and applied to the soil surrounding the structure to establish a constant barrier. As termites move through the treated soil, they accidentally get the chemical, moving it back to their nest through physical contact and social interactions, eventually spreading the toxicant throughout the nest, consisting of to the queen, and accomplishing total removal with time.
Additionally, for complicated problems where the primary nest is inaccessible or tough to locate, skilled Termite Treatment Belconnen experts might employ sophisticated baiting systems. These systems involve placing in-ground stations or installing above-ground stations directly over active termite functions. The stations consist of a slow-acting insect growth regulator that the employee termites take in and share with other members. This interferes with the termites' natural development cycle, preventing them from moulting, resulting in the steady collapse and eventual death of the whole colony.
